Rigging Hardware
Rigging hardware is the detachable gear that connects the hook to the load: the shackles, hooks, and links that carry a rated load and come apart again between lifts. This collection is the essentials set, the parts a shop reaches for first. It pairs Green Pin bow shackles in screw pin and safety bolt patterns and William Hackett Grade 100 hooks and connectors with the slings they clip to, color-coded Holloway Houston round slings, polyester webbing slings, and an assembled William Hackett 4-leg Grade 100 chain sling. Ratings run from a third of a tonne on the smallest shackle to 100,000 lb on the heaviest round sling. A rig is only ever as strong as its weakest piece, so the real work on this page is matching components that can carry each other's load. The sections below walk the buying decisions in order and flag the ASME numbers to check before anyone picks the load.

What counts as rigging hardware, and what this page bundles. The standard that governs this gear, ASME B30.26, names the family precisely: shackles, links, rings, swivels, turnbuckles, eyebolts, hoist rings, and wire rope clips, the detachable pieces that connect a load to the equipment above it. This collection carries the working core of that list and pairs it with the flexible connection on the other side, the sling. Start with the working load limit, and know what stands behind it. Every rated part here carries a working load limit, the most it may hold in normal service, and behind that number sits a design factor. Green Pin builds its shackles from quenched and tempered high tensile steel with a minimum breaking load of 6 times the WLL, so a 1/2 inch shackle rated 2 tonnes (about 4,400 lb) does not let go until well past 26,000 lb. That factor absorbs shock, wear, and the abuse hardware collects in service; it is not spare capacity for you to spend. The catch is that the weakest component sets the whole rig. Hang a 13,200 lb red round sling from a shackle rated 7,100 lb and you own a 7,100 lb rig, not a 13,200 lb one. Screw pin or bolt-type shackle. Both Green Pin lines here are bow shackles, the rounded anchor pattern that collects two or three sling legs, or takes a single leg at an angle, without jamming the sling against the body. The choice is the pin. The G-4161 screw pin threads in and out in seconds and is right for pick-and-place work rigged and stripped the same day; its weakness is that friction and vibration can back the pin out, so tighten it before every lift and never use one where the pin can rotate under load. The G-4163 safety bolt closes that gap with a bolt, nut, and cotter pin that cannot unscrew, the pick for connections that stay rigged for days, loads that can spin, and anything that cycles. The price gap is small, the G-4161 starts at $5.56 and the G-4163 at $15.51, so when in doubt, buy the bolt. The screw pin scales to 55 tonnes and the bolt-type to 85.
The slings: round, web, and chain. Three sling families cover the flexible side of the rig. Round slings are endless polyester yarns inside a woven cover, the cheapest capacity per pound and the easiest to rig; ours follow the US color sequence, yellow at 8,400 lb vertical, red at 13,200, blue at 21,200, up to olive at 100,000. Webbing slings are flat polyester straps that spread the load across their face to protect painted and polished surfaces, built in 1 through 4 ply. And the assembled William Hackett 4-leg Grade 100 chain sling here, rated 12,100 lb, handles the hot, sharp, abrasive lifts that cut synthetics apart. Whatever the family, the hitch and the angle reset the rating. A choker gives roughly 75 to 80% of the vertical number, and on a two-leg pick the tension in each leg climbs as the legs flatten, reaching double the naive split at 30 degrees from horizontal. Longer slings stand at a steeper, safer angle, so buy the length that keeps your legs at 60 degrees or better.
Build and repair chain slings with Grade 100 components. The William Hackett Grade 100 clevis sling hooks and component connectors are the parts that build and repair chain assemblies. The clevis sling hook pins straight onto Grade 100 chain, sized from 1/4 inch at 3,000 lb up to 5/8 inch at 22,000 lb, and the component connector, a two-part coupling link, joins chain to master links and hooks without a weld. Two rules keep an assembly honest. Match grade to grade: Grade 100 components go on Grade 100 chain, never a mix, because the rating assumes matched parts throughout. And never repair a chain sling by welding, straightening, or heating a link; swap the damaged part for a rated component and move on. Grade 100 runs about 25% stronger than Grade 80 at the same diameter, so these hit their ratings with less chain weight for the crew to drag around.
ASME B30.26, ASME B30.9, and when to scrap gear. Two volumes cover this page. Rigging hardware falls under ASME B30.26, which asks for a visual check before use and a documented periodic inspection at least yearly, on intervals that tighten as service gets heavier. Its removal criteria for shackles are concrete: missing or illegible markings (manufacturer, size, and WLL must all be readable), wear of 10% or more of any original dimension, a bent or twisted body, nicks, gouges, or cracks, and a pin that will not seat fully all take the shackle out of service. Slings fall under ASME B30.9 with their own list, a missing or illegible tag, cuts, snags, heat glaze, and on round slings any damage that exposes the load-bearing core yarns. Do not straighten, weld, or re-machine failed gear. At roughly $6 to $30 for most of the hardware here, a shackle or a connector is the cheapest component you will ever scrap, and the most expensive one to have kept.

Use the G-4161 screw pin for quick pick-and-place lifts rigged and stripped the same shift. Use the G-4163 safety bolt any time the shackle stays rigged for more than a shift, carries a load that can rotate, or sees vibration, since all three can work a screw pin loose. The bolt, nut, and cotter pin cannot back out. The price gap is a few dollars, so when in doubt, buy the bolt.
Buy hardware that at least equals the sling's rating, because the weakest component sets the whole rig. A 13,200 lb round sling on a 7,100 lb shackle is a 7,100 lb rig. Check the physical fit too: a sling eye crowded onto too small a pin loads its fibers unevenly, so give the eye a pin it seats on cleanly.
No. A chain sling's rating assumes every component is the same grade, so Grade 100 hooks and connectors go on Grade 100 chain, and Grade 80 on Grade 80. Mixing grades leaves the assembly rated to its weakest part with no tag that tells you which part that is. And never repair a sling by welding or heating a link; replace the damaged component with a matching rated one.
ASME B30.26 calls for a visual check each time you rig plus a documented periodic inspection, at least once a year in normal service and more often, down to quarterly, as duty gets severe. Slings follow the same rhythm under ASME B30.9. Keep the periodic records: an auditor asks for the paperwork, not your word.
